课程主页: https://www.udemy.com/course/webpack-2-the-complete-developers-guide/
在现代前端开发中,Webpack 已经成为了 React 和 Angular 2 应用的首选构建工具。然而,许多开发者在配置 Webpack 时常常感到困惑和挫败。为了帮助大家更好地掌握这个强大的工具,我最近参加了 Udemy 上的 “Webpack 2: The Complete Developer’s Guide” 课程,今天我想和大家分享我的学习体验和课程的亮点。
### 课程概述
这门课程专注于 Webpack 2 的核心功能,从基础到进阶,涵盖了所有你需要掌握的知识。课程内容丰富,包括如何使用 Babel Loader 加载 ES2015 代码、如何对图片进行自动尺寸调整和压缩、如何实现代码分割以显著降低加载时间等等。课程讲解清晰,配有详细的图示和实例,帮助我们更好地理解每个概念。
### 课程亮点
1. **深入理解模块系统**:课程中详细讲解了 ES2015 和 CommonJS 模块系统的区别,让我对模块化编程有了更深刻的理解。
2. **优化加载速度**:通过学习如何使用 Webpack 来自动调整和压缩图像,我的项目加载速度得到了显著提升。
3. **项目定制化**:我不再需要依赖复杂的 boilerplate 包,而是能够根据自己的需求灵活配置项目,真正实现了个性化开发。
4. **多种部署方式**:课程还教会了我如何将应用部署到 AWS、Heroku、Github Pages 或 Surge,拓宽了我的项目发布渠道。
5. **真实世界的应用**:每个功能的应用场景都进行了详细介绍,让我在实际开发中能够灵活运用所学知识。
### 总结与推荐
总的来说,这门课程是我在 Udemy 上学习过的最全面的 Webpack 课程。课程内容结构合理,讲师幽默风趣,能够让人保持学习的兴趣。如果你想深入了解 Webpack,提升你的前端开发技能,我强烈推荐你参加这个课程。无论你是初学者还是有经验的开发者,这门课程都能够带给你实实在在的帮助。
### 结语
在这个快速发展的技术时代,掌握 Webpack 这样的构建工具无疑是提升自己竞争力的重要一步。希望我的分享能对你有所帮助,快去 Udemy 上报名参加这门课程吧!
课程主页: https://www.udemy.com/course/webpack-2-the-complete-developers-guide/